On-chain data shows that the Worldcoin Foundation sold approximately 217.4 million WLD tokens to institutions such as Pantera Capital, raising approximately $52.5 million. Based on the transaction amount, the transaction price was approximately $0.24, representing a discount of approximately 36% compared to the market price, and the relevant tokens are subject to a one-year lock-up period.
the World Foundation has announced the completion of a $52.5 million fundraising through a strategic sale of WLD tokens. The round was led by Pantera Capital, with participation from Bain Capital Crypto, Eightco Holdings, Selini Capital, Susquehanna Crypto, and others. The World Foundation is the non-profit organization behind the World protocol. The WLD tokens sold in this round will be locked for one year and are intended for use within the World Network, and do not represent any investment rights, profits, or return entitlements.

according to official sources, the on-chain trading ecosystem TurboFlow has announced the completion of a $6 million seed funding round, led by Pantera Capital, with strategic participation from quantitative trading giant Susquehanna Crypto (SIG Crypto) and Digital Currency Group (DCG). The funds will be used to integrate perpetual contracts and prediction markets into a high-performance platform, enabling broader access to sophisticated trading products.It is reported that TurboFlow is an on-chain trading ecosystem that combines perpetual contracts and prediction markets, dedicated to providing retail users with professional-grade market infrastructure.

According to on-chain analyst Ember (@EmberCN), Pantera Capital—the lead investor in Ondo—transferred 83.9 million ONDO tokens (approximately $22.11 million) five hours ago. The market expects these tokens to be sold in the near term. The receiving address has a history of similar activity: one year ago, it received 34.28 million ONDO tokens (approximately $42.52 million) from Ondo’s multi-sig wallet and subsequently transferred them to Coinbase Prime in batches.

Odaily Odaily Planet Daily reports that investors including Pantera Capital Management are pushing UK Bitcoin reserve company Satsuma to sell its $50 million Bitcoin reserve. In August 2025, Satsuma shifted to an "AI-driven" Bitcoin reserve strategy, successfully raising £164 million (approximately $221 million) through convertible loan notes. The round was led by ParaFi Capital, with participation from Pantera, Digital Currency Group (DCG), Kraken, Arrington Capital, and others.It is reported that Satsuma confirmed that some shareholders have "demanded a return of capital," but did not disclose the specific identities of those shareholders. In an email statement, Satsuma's Executive Chairman Ranald McGregor-Smith said the company is exploring options to facilitate these requests while protecting the interests of all shareholders.
